Jammu, December 30: Terming the opening of Cross-LoC Trade between Kashmir and Pakistan-Occupied Kashmir (PoK) as the most significant Confidence Building Measure (CBM), the opposition Peoples Democratic Party has demanded that the procedure of trade be simplified.
“The procedures should be simplified and required facilities should be provided to the traders,” former minister and deputy leader of Opposition Abdul Rehman Veeri said, while addressing a one-day party convention at Poonch.
The traders are facing hardships due to non-availability of adequate facilities, he added.
Veeri emphasised on the need to provide banking facilities to the traders of both sides.
He added that because of Cross- LoC Trade, there is no scarcity of essential commodities in this backward area and there is a need to further facilitate this process for socio-economic growth of the region.
